Do you handle permits?

Projects involving structural work, additions, conversions or significant exterior changes may require permits and design documents. The required approvals should be identified during preconstruction.

Can a kitchen or bathroom layout be changed in a slab-foundation home?

Often yes, but plumbing relocation through a slab can add demolition and concrete restoration. It should be scoped before construction starts.

Do you build casitas and ADUs?

Casita and ADU projects can be considered subject to property conditions and local zoning and building requirements.

Can interior and exterior work be combined?

Yes. Projects that connect the home to a patio, add new doors/windows or tie an addition into a stucco exterior often benefit from one coordinated scope.
